Tucked away on a quiet street in the centre of Leon, Spain, is Nordico, a bakery and cafe designed by Rosa Maria Yaguez and Juan Manuel Villanueva of Bahu Estudio. A small plantation of birch trees along the facade welcomes visitors, while playfully altering the levels of natural light that stream through the cafe in varying seasons. The interior utilises natural, austere materials with a focus on quality without pretension. Materials include white compact laminate, stainless steel, glass and white lacquered metal. The predominantly white space is punctuated by an accent wall which simulates the different layers of a cake through narrow strips of chipboard, wood, acrylic, and felt. Tone Chair by Leif.designpark provides seating at the stark white tables, the parquetry of varying timbers in this context also alluding to the rich layers of a confection.

Refresh Room is located on the 47th floor of Ark Hills Sengokuyama Mori Tower, a high-rise office and residential building in Tokyo. Designed by Leif.designpark, the space is light and airy, and features a neutral colour palette. It is divided by a translucent glass wall, separating the smoking room from the main lounge area. The translucency of the glass provides a connection between the adjacent spaces, and gives both smokers and non-smokers an awareness of one another. Nature is brought into the space through a ceiling detail recalling the arc of tree branches, the careful placement of plant life, and the frequent occurrence of Tone Chair by Leif.designpark, which uses a variety of timbers in the spirit of traditional Japanese parquetry.

Residence T is an interior project by Leif.designpark located in Meguro, Tokyo. The dining room and office are peaceful and functional with effective storage, and a neutral colour scheme. Tables and cabinets custom-designed for the space by Leif.designpark have understated forms, and were crafted in oak and glass by a Tokyo-based craftsman. Tone Chairs designed by Leif.designpark and manufactured by De La Espada are the focal point of the dining area, the bold mixture of wood grain and colour adding character to the space.

The Ritz Carlton Residences at L.A. Live are located in downtown Los Angeles California. Designed by Gensler Architects, the tower’s elegantly curved facade is sheathed in specially designed glass for maximum transparency with minimal heat gain. The luxury residences offer breathtaking views and world-class amenities. The 44th floor, 3-bedroom apartment designed by Stephanie Maeser of ToH Design Studio, features Hug Chairs by Leif.designpark alongside handmade accessories and sensuous textures that give the space a sense of warmth and sophistication.
